It began to exert a slow, steady pressure against the door of Ward's office.

The mob was composed entirely of creditors, for the merely curious had grown tired and departed hours ago.

Those who remained were beyond discouragement; they hung on with the persistency of despair.
"Oh, let's tear down the blamed door!" shouted someone in a voice more determined than had been heard thus far.

"I'm not going home to-day until I learn just what's happened to my money." "Yes, break it down!" echoed a dozen voices.
But suddenly the attention of the mob was diverted from the door.

A woman had torn into the corridor and was struggling frantically to make a lane for herself.
